Mums limber up to climb Mt Kilimanjaro

TWO mums from Hertford are limbering up to climb Mt Kilimanjaro for charity Action for Children. Sarah Richardson, 44, from Redwoods, Bengeo, and Alison Tuch, 40, from Bramfield Road, Hertford, have so far raised more than £3,000 for the charity. … Continue reading

Danielle qualified firefighter from Potters Bar

New firefighters for Hertfordshire Fire and Rescue Service Thirteen new firefighters have recently joined Hertfordshire Fire and Rescue Service, after completing nineteen weeks of intensive training.
